豌豆Ai站群搜索引擎系统 V.25.10.25 网址:www.wd.chat

🗣 Wd提问: php环境性能测试

🤖 Ai回答:
进行PHP环境性能测试可以帮助你了解当前服务器配置下PHP应用的运行效率,从而为进一步优化提供依据。以下是一些常用的PHP性能测试方法和工具:

1、使用基准测试工具

ab (Apache Bench): 这是一个非常流行的HTTP服务器压力测试工具,可以用来测试静态或动态网页的性能。
安装:`sudo apt-get install apache2-utils`(基于Debian/Ubuntu系统)
基本用法示例:`ab -n 1000 -c 10 http://yourserver.com/index.php`

wrk: 是一个现代的HTTP基准测试工具,支持高并发,并且可以通过Lua脚本扩展功能。
安装:可以从GitHub下载安装
示例命令:`wrk -t12 -c400 -d30s http://yourserver.com/api`

JMeter: Apache JMeter是一款开源软件,用于负载测试功能行为和测量性能。它最初是为Web应用程序设计的,但后来扩展到其他测试功能。
下载地址:https://jmeter.apache.org/download_jmeter.cgi
配置较为复杂,适合需要模拟多种用户行为场景。

2、PHP内置函数

利用PHP自身提供的microtime()等函数也可以编写简单的性能检测代码来评估特定PHP脚本的执行时间。

php
$start = microtime(true);
// 要测试的代码块
$end = microtime(true);
echo Execution time: .($end $start)、seconds;

3、Xdebug

Xdebug是一个强大的调试器,同时也提供了性能分析的功能。通过生成缓存文件,你可以使用如Webgrind这样的可视化工具来查看哪些部分消耗了最多的资源。

启用Xdebug性能分析:在php.ini中设置`xdebug.profiler_enable=1`并指定输出目录。
使用Webgrind或其他类似工具解析结果。

4、Blackfire

Blackfire是一款专业的PHP性能分析服务,能够提供详细的性能报告,包括数据库查询、外部调用等各个方面的开销。虽然它是付费服务,但对于大型项目来说是非常有价值的。

小贴士

在进行任何形式的压力测试之前,请确保已经备份好重要数据,并且最好是在非生产环境下操作。
分析测试结果时,不仅要关注响应时间和吞吐量,还要注意服务器的CPU、内存等资源使用情况。
根据测试结果调整服务器配置(如增加内存、启用缓存等)或者优化代码逻辑。

希望这些信息对你有所帮助!如果有更具体的需求或遇到问题,欢迎继续提问。

Ai作答

📣 商家广告


星座

店名

广告招商

取名

广告招商


0

IP地址: 125.26.13.244

搜索次数: 0

提问时间: 2025-11-06 01:20:33

🛒 域名购买
gwgh.cn
08.gold
chasou.com.cn
pai.show
38.gold
63.gs
ftp.ink
x-j.net
kfdy.cn
wz.chat

❓️ 热门提问
security域名
云服务器用什么操作系统
启迪云计算有限公司
俄罗斯md
未分配dns服务器
北京专业制作网站公司
我要定位
虚拟服务器托管
云主机内网ip
澳大利亚 云服务器
豌豆Ai站群搜索引擎系统

🌐 域名评估
kfdy.cn
juhc.cn
aaaa.homes
uyha.cn
goih.cn
kwgj.cn
deepseek.rent
pp.sn.cn
su8.bj.cn
toqt.cn

⛏ 最新挖掘
凯里酸汤鱼
贵阳烤脑花
都匀毛尖茶
花溪牛肉粉
贵阳烤生蚝
贵阳烤豆腐
贵阳纸包鱼
贵阳特色菜

🖌 热门作画

🤝 关于我们:
豌豆Ai 域名 建站 站群 留痕 推广 评估 源码
开发Ai 工具 日记 价格 加盟 广告 流量 留言 联系

🗨 加入群聊
群

🔗 友情链接
Sökmotor Android  站群商家  ai提问

🧰 站长工具
Ai工具  whois查询  搜索

📢 温馨提示:本站所有问答由Ai自动创作,内容仅供参考,若有误差请用“联系”里面信息通知我们人工修改或删除。

👉 技术支持:本站由豌豆Ai提供技术支持,使用的最新版:《豌豆Ai站群搜索引擎系统 V.25.10.25》搭建本站。

上一篇 66198 66199 66200 下一篇